Thermal imaging, or thermography, will be the detection and measuring of radiation while in the infrared spectrum becoming emitted from an object with using thermographic cameras. These infrared imaging units develop thermal video clip or nonetheless photos (thermograms) employing coloration discrepancies to indicate the assorted temperature factors of the object from scorching to cold concentrations.
